School Bus Rear-ended by Car on Old St. Augustine Road in Jacksonville’s Southside

A school bus carrying students headed to Mandarin High School was rear-ended by a car on Old St. Augustine Road this morning. While initial indications are that no students were seriously injured, two students complained of neck pain and were taken to Baptist Medical Center South.

Jacksonville Fire Rescue said one person in the car suffered personal injuries. That person was airlifted to the hospital with serious injuries. Witnesses reported that the car never slowed before colliding with the bus.

Obviously, the driver of the car was either very distracted or suffered an incapacitating medical emergency. Sadly, such vehicle accidents can be caused by a person suffering a heart attack or seizure while driving.
